虚拟系统与虚拟机,深入剖析虚拟系统与虚拟机的差异,技术原理、应用场景及未来发展
- 综合资讯
- 2024-10-21 17:59:09
- 3

虚拟系统与虚拟机是两种技术,存在差异。虚拟系统通过软件模拟硬件,提供硬件资源管理;虚拟机则通过软件在物理机上创建多个虚拟环境。两者在技术原理、应用场景和未来发展方面有所...
虚拟系统与虚拟机是两种技术,存在差异。虚拟系统通过软件模拟硬件,提供硬件资源管理;虚拟机则通过软件在物理机上创建多个虚拟环境。两者在技术原理、应用场景和未来发展方面有所不同。虚拟系统更注重资源管理,适用于大型数据中心;虚拟机更注重隔离和灵活性,适用于云计算。两者将相互融合,实现更高效、安全的虚拟化技术。
随着信息技术的飞速发展,虚拟化技术已成为现代IT领域的重要支柱,虚拟系统与虚拟机作为虚拟化技术的核心组成部分,在提高资源利用率、降低成本、增强系统安全性等方面发挥着重要作用,本文将从技术原理、应用场景及未来发展等方面,对虚拟系统与虚拟机进行深入剖析,以帮助读者全面了解两者的差异。
虚拟系统与虚拟机的技术原理
1、虚拟系统
虚拟系统(Virtual System)是一种将操作系统进行虚拟化的技术,通过虚拟系统,可以在一台物理机上同时运行多个不同的操作系统,实现操作系统级别的隔离,虚拟系统的主要技术原理如下:
(1)虚拟化层:虚拟化层是虚拟系统的核心,负责将物理资源(如CPU、内存、硬盘等)进行抽象,提供给上层操作系统使用。
(2)操作系统:虚拟系统中的每个虚拟机都运行着独立的操作系统,可以安装各种应用程序,实现不同的功能。
(3)资源分配:虚拟化层负责将物理资源按照一定的策略分配给各个虚拟机,确保资源的高效利用。
2、虚拟机
虚拟机(Virtual Machine,简称VM)是一种将计算机硬件进行虚拟化的技术,通过虚拟机,可以在一台物理机上同时运行多个虚拟计算机,实现硬件级别的隔离,虚拟机的主要技术原理如下:
(1)虚拟化层:虚拟化层是虚拟机的核心,负责将物理硬件资源(如CPU、内存、硬盘等)进行抽象,提供给上层虚拟机使用。
(2)操作系统:虚拟机中运行的操作系统称为客户操作系统,可以是Windows、Linux、macOS等。
(3)虚拟化技术:虚拟机通过虚拟化技术模拟硬件设备,如CPU、内存、硬盘、网络等,实现硬件级别的隔离。
虚拟系统与虚拟机的应用场景
1、虚拟系统
(1)跨平台开发:虚拟系统可以同时运行多个操作系统,方便开发者进行跨平台开发。
(2)系统隔离:虚拟系统可以实现操作系统级别的隔离,提高系统安全性。
(3)性能测试:虚拟系统可以模拟不同的硬件环境,方便进行性能测试。
2、虚拟机
(1)服务器虚拟化:虚拟机可以将物理服务器进行虚拟化,提高资源利用率,降低成本。
(2)桌面虚拟化:虚拟机可以将桌面操作系统进行虚拟化,实现远程桌面访问,提高工作效率。
(3)云服务:虚拟机是实现云服务的基础,可以提供弹性、可伸缩的计算资源。
虚拟系统与虚拟机的未来发展
1、虚拟系统
(1)更高效的虚拟化技术:随着硬件性能的提升,虚拟化技术将更加高效,降低资源消耗。
(2)更加丰富的应用场景:虚拟系统将在更多领域得到应用,如物联网、大数据等。
2、虚拟机
(1)更强大的虚拟化能力:虚拟机将具备更强的虚拟化能力,支持更多类型的硬件设备。
(2)更广泛的兼容性:虚拟机将具备更广泛的兼容性,支持更多操作系统和应用程序。
(3)更安全的环境:虚拟机将提供更安全的环境,降低系统风险。
虚拟系统与虚拟机作为虚拟化技术的核心组成部分,在提高资源利用率、降低成本、增强系统安全性等方面发挥着重要作用,本文从技术原理、应用场景及未来发展等方面对虚拟系统与虚拟机进行了深入剖析,希望对读者有所帮助,随着信息技术的不断发展,虚拟化技术将在未来发挥更加重要的作用。
本文链接:https://www.zhitaoyun.cn/235688.html
发表评论